在网上找了很久思路:
将ActiveX控件做成.msi,setup.exe
用户只要一安装,就把这控件注册掉。之后更新,只需再调用,检查一下版本,然后替换掉。有谁做过?

解决方案 »

  1.   

    将ActiveX控件做成.msi,setup.exe
    用户只要一安装,就把这控件注册掉。这个很容易,制作安装包的工具都可以,你可以试试NSIS,写一句脚本就可以注册上了。之后更新,只需再调用,检查一下版本,然后替换掉。不明白你说的再调用是什么意思,再掉用你的ActiveX控件?这样的话应该是没办法替换更新的,因为你的控件正在被使用。
      

  2.   


    正在是Visual Stdudio自带的Setup and Deployment。
    我现在装的,没有自动注册......
      

  3.   


    没用过Visual Stdudio自带的Setup and Deployment,你可以试试NSIS。